The city of Toledo is located in central Spain, approximately 100 km south of Madrid. It is the capital of the province of Toledo and the autonomous community of Castile-La Mancha.
Toledo is located along the banks of the Tagus River. It has a temperate Mediterranean climate with mild winters and hot summers. Average temperatures in winters reach 9ºC, and in the summers, they may reach 31ºC.
Toledo has a population of approximately 76,000. The main language that is spoken is Castilian Spanish.
Toledo was once the capital of the Spanish Empire. It is a city where Christian, Jewish and Moorish cultures coexist in harmony and has been declared a World Heritage Site by UNESCO due to its extensive cultural and monumental heritage. The city is also the birth place of many famous artists.
